As a young child Amy always had a passion for food. Recently she discovered that her mission is to bring joy to people’s lives through food. Amy has worked in a number of fine dining restaurants in many different areas of the UK and alongside some of the country’s finest chefs; from Raymond Blanc at Le Manoir aux Quat’ Saisons in Oxford, Martin Blunos in Bath, Le Gallois in Cardiff and John Campbell during his time at The Vineyard in Newbury to name only a few.

Amy then opened Oak and Glass restaurant in Weston-super-Mare in 2006, where she spent 10 years behind the stove dedicating her life to her customers. In 2015 she closed the restaurant to devote her time to raising her young family.
